[Dovecot] Sieve/Vacation

Ulrich Schreiner ulrich.schreiner at innuendo.de
Wed May 28 11:03:43 EEST 2008


hi,

i'm using 1.1.rc5 but the same error occured with 1.0.13.

the dovecot package was installed on centos 5 with rpm's from atrpms. 
exim 4.69.

everything works fine except the vacation's from sieve. don't get me 
wrong, sieve works for everything, including mailforwards, or sorting in 
subfolders.

but when i have a vacation, the script is compiled, but it produces the 
following output:

sieve_execute_bytecode(/var/virtuser/test@<adomain>.sievec) failed


(the "<adomain>" is replaced with the real domain of the user).

i use virtual users in different domains. the sieve-scripts are 
generated by horde/ingo and stored via ftp in the "/var/virtuser" 
directory with the pattern "%u.sieve".

the "sievec" files are up-to-date, because:

a) i can delete the "sievec" files and they are regenerated
b) i can "sieved" them and get an disassembled output with the vacation 
rule inside

but when executing the script (when a mail arrives) the upper error is 
logged and no vacation is processed.

the same error occured with 1.0.13

thank you
</usc>


More information about the dovecot mailing list